How Much Does an Aerospace Program Manager Make in South Carolina?

Updated September 01, 2024
As of September 01, 2024, the average annual pay of Aerospace Program Manager in South Carolina is $140,997. While Salary.com is seeing that Aerospace Program Manager salary in SC can go up to $178,672 or down to $100,238, but most earn between $119,662 and $160,717.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, and your experience levels. Top 10 Highest Paying Cities For Aerospace Program Manager Jobs in South Carolina

It is important to understand how location impacts your career prospects in the United States. There are some cities where an Aerospace Program Manager can find a job easily with a greater salary paid then achieve a higher standard of living. Below is the top cities list for Aerospace Program Manager job salaries in South Carolina. Some cities can pay higher salaries for Aerospace Program Manager jobs, which can indicate that there is a large demand for Aerospace Program Manager positions in this city.
The following table shows top 10 cities where the Aerospace Program Manager salary is higher than other cities in South Carolina. Rock Hill takes first place in this list, followed by Charleston, North Charleston. The Aerospace Program Manager salary is $144,581 in Rock Hill, which is lower than the national average. There is 0 city's Aerospace Program Manager salary higher than national average in South Carolina.
The average salary for an Aerospace Program Manager in South Carolina is $140,997, but we found that the city with the highest salary for Aerospace Program Manager jobs is Rock Hill, SC, and it is higher than Charleston. Aerospace Program Manager jobs in Rock Hill can have the opportunity to earn higher salaries than in other cities in South Carolina.
CITY ANNUAL SALARY MONTHLY PAY WEEKLY PAY HOURLY WAGE
Rock Hill $144,581 $12,048 $2,780 $70
Charleston $141,893 $11,824 $2,729 $68
North Charleston $141,893 $11,824 $2,729 $68
Mount Pleasant $141,893 $11,824 $2,729 $68
Goose Creek $141,594 $11,800 $2,723 $68
Summerville $141,146 $11,762 $2,714 $68
Spartanburg $140,399 $11,700 $2,700 $67
Greenville $138,756 $11,563 $2,668 $67
Hilton Head Island $138,756 $11,563 $2,668 $67
Columbia $138,457 $11,538 $2,663 $67
